The 3 golden rules for safe data extraction

Before firing up any software, taking a few behavioral precautions to protect your account is strictly required. First, the platform’s algorithm actively monitors any unusual spikes in profiles visited over a short period. Therefore, you must firmly limit your extractions to roughly 80-100 profiles per day on a free account. Next, it is fundamental to carefully read the official User Agreement regarding bot usage. Provide preference to secure scraping tools that mimic human behavior with randomized click delays. Finally, remember to gradually “warm up” your account by extracting just a few profiles daily until you comfortably reach a safe cruising speed.

1. Native connection export (Zero risk)

Have you ever fully leveraged the database you already own? Surprisingly, few people realize it’s possible to export LinkedIn contacts straight through the official interface. In practice, just head into your Settings, navigate to “Data privacy,” and click on “Get a copy of your data.” Shortly after, the network will email you a complete CSV file containing all your current connections heavily detailed. However, this brilliant method only works for your first-degree connections. This is precisely why it remains an incredibly relevant tactic for successfully re-engaging your forgotten past prospects.

Are you fully aware of the staggering power of Google’s “site:” search operator? Essentially, this trick forces the search engine to exclusively scan the “linkedin.com/in” domain. Consequently, you aren’t using the professional platform’s internal engine at all. Therefore, your account mathematically cannot face any sudden suspension or restrictions. For instance, type the query site:linkedin.com/in “Marketing Director” “New York” to instantly reveal your targeted leads. Following that, simply use a free lightweight extension to scrape the URLs directly from the Google results page. 4. Cleaning up Sales Navigator with Evaboot

Are you already paying for a Premium Sales Navigator subscription to uncover those hidden lead gems? Even so, the search results provided by the tool frequently contain highly annoying false positives. This is exactly where the Evaboot extension steps in, specifically designed to clean and extract ultra-targeted prospect lists. In practice, the tool analyzes each retrieved profile and instantly verifies if their current job genuinely matches your initial filter. Additionally, Evaboot automatically formats your targets’ names (no more shouting “JOHN DOE” in all caps in your DMs). Is LinkedIn profile scraping a legal practice?

Yes, scraping public professional data is generally tolerated, provided you strictly respect regional legal frameworks like the European GDPR or similar laws. Specifically, you must thoroughly use this B2B information (names, job titles, companies) in a proportional manner and always give your target an easy way to opt out of future communications.

How many profiles can I safely extract per day without getting banned?

On average, if you’re utilizing a basic, free LinkedIn account, it’s strongly advised not to exceed 80 to 100 daily extractions. On the other hand, if you comfortably benefit from a Premium Sales Navigator subscription, the strict limits are a bit more forgiving, reliably ranging from 150 to 250 visits appropriately spread throughout your day.

Is using Sales Navigator absolutely strictly necessary for B2B lead extraction?

No, it’s technically not uniquely mandatory, especially if you sharply master the brilliant “X-Ray” boolean search trick using Google’s engine. That being said, Sales Navigator conveniently brings about forty exclusive professional filters (such as recent job changes or strict company growth volume), easily justifying the premium investment for highly precise targeting.
